BaanMae (บ้านแม่) means “mom’s house” in thai!

Founded by Zonya, a Bangkok native with a passion for sharing the love of food, BaanMae Market is more than just a grocery store—it’s a community gathering place where customers can explore, learn, and connect over their shared love of Asian flavors. Zonya’s upbringing in both Thailand and the U.S. has instilled in her a deep appreciation for the importance of community, sharing, and curiosity—values that are at the core of BaanMae’s mission.
